Output d5a0e1d18e5e82d9880fca343ab2854b4bc4b0608219f29256113356d38e5242:622

value
10333215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8d5fe7af29f7dc274e5d22d3c57f1390c23f3e OP_EQUAL
address
MAmzYFwNX7TP6vuTDkLyqmdcyW7q75EwH8
transaction
d5a0e1d18e5e82d9880fca343ab2854b4bc4b0608219f29256113356d38e5242
spent
true